The Crack in Space by Philip K. Dick

3.0

An odd read (or listen, in my case), and felt very different than other PKD books I've read in the past. The plot looped a lot, and it wasn't until deep into the book that the different characters met (or at least their plotlines) and I still don't really know how some of the characters' stories end. the politics were a bit hard to follow, too, but also end up being he only thing tying the different plots together. But, interesting enough for a drive to Maryland and back.
